Births
- 14 January - William Amherst, 1st Earl Amherst, ambassador to China and Governor-General of India (died 1857)
- 27 January - Prince Augustus Frederick, Duke of Sussex (died 1843)
- 6 April - James Mill, historian, economist, political theorist, and philosopher (died 1836)
- 19 May - Arthur Aikin, chemist and mineralogist (died 1854)
- 13 June - Thomas Young, scientist (died 1829)
- 23 July - Thomas Brisbane, astronomer and Governor of New South Wales (died 1860)
- 23 October - Francis Jeffrey, Lord Jeffrey, judge and literary critic (died 1850)
- 6 November - Henry Hunt, politician (died 1835)
- 21 December - Robert Brown, botanist (died 1858)
- 27 December - George Cayley, aviation pioneer (died 1857)
